Understanding the Ram 1500 Airbag System
The modern Ram 1500 makes use of an advanced network of sensors and inflatable modules developed to deploy in milliseconds. Since the Ram has evolved through a number of "generations," the parts required for a 2005 model vary significantly from those for a 2024 design.
Secret Components of the SRS
When browsing for airbag elements for sale, it is hardly ever just the "bag" itself that is needed. The system is a community of parts that need to work in perfect consistency.
- Driver-Side Airbag: Located in the center of the steering wheel.
- Passenger-Side Airbag: Located within the dashboard above the glove compartment.
- Side Curtain Airbags: Mounted in the roof rails to secure the head during side effects or rollovers.
- Seat-Mounted Side Airbags: Designed to secure the torso.
- Knee Bolster Airbags: Found in more recent designs to prevent lower limb injuries.
- SRS Control Module (The "Brain"): This computer chooses when to release the bags. Once deployed, it often needs to be replaced or professionally reset.
- Clockspring: The spiral cable behind the steering wheel that maintains an electrical connection to the driver's air bag while the wheel turns.

Buying New vs. Used: What Buyers Should Know
When searching for Dodge Ram 1500 airbags for sale, buyers generally have three choices: New O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er), Used/Salvage, or Rebuilt.
New OEM Airbags
Purchasing straight from a Mopar (the parts department for Dodge/Ram) dealership guarantees the greatest level of safety. These parts are ensured to meet factory specifications. However, they are also the most pricey option, often costing a number of thousand dollars for a full kit.
Used and Salvage Airbags
Numerous owners turn to salvage yards or specialized online sellers. While this is more affordable, it requires extreme diligence.
- Recalls: The buyer needs to validate that the donor car was not part of the Takata airbag recall.
- Quality Check: Airbags from flooded cars ought to never ever be utilized, as wetness can degrade the chemical propellant.
- Compatibility: A "Generation 4" (2009-- 2018) air bag will not fit a "Generation 5" (2019-- Present) truck.

Compatibility Across Generations
The Ram 1500 has undergone significant structural changes throughout the years. Purchasers must determine their truck's "Body Code" to guarantee they purchase the appropriate airbag for sale.
- Third Generation (2002-- 2008): Known for the "DS" platform beginnings, these systems are simpler however parts are ending up being rarer.
- Fourth Generation (2009-- 2018; Classic 2019-- 2023): This was a long production run. Airbags for these years are commonly readily available on the pre-owned market.
- 5th Generation (2019-- Present): Known as the "DT" platform. These trucks include advanced electronic devices, consisting of more sensors and knee airbags.
Indications You Need a Replacement Airbag or Component
It is not always a crash that requires looking for parts. Sometimes, the system fails due to age or electrical problems.
Common Warning Signs:
- The SRS Light: If the "Airbag" light stays brightened on the dashboard, the system is deactivated and will not release in a crash.
- Non-Responsive Horn or Buttons: This often suggests a failing clockspring, which provides power to the driver-side airbag.
- Previous Deployment: If a vehicle was bought as a "salvage title" and the airbags were never ever replaced, the covers might be glued shut-- an extremely hazardous condition.
Aspects to Consider When Searching for Airbags for Sale
- The VIN Match: Always offer the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) to the seller. This makes sure the part matches the particular trim level and production date of the truck.
- The Inflator Quality: Ensure the inflator (the metal cylinder behind the bag) is undamaged and shows no indications of corrosion.
- The Connector Pins: Check for bent or corroded pins on the electrical adapters.
- Professional Installation: While finding the parts is a logistical task, installing them is an expert one. Airbags are pyrotechnic gadgets that can be activated by fixed electricity or incorrect handling.

2. Can I reset my Ram 1500 air bag light myself?
A basic OBD-II scanner can frequently clear "soft" codes (like those brought on by a loose wire). However, if there is a "tough" code stored after a mishap, the SRS module generally needs expert reprogramming or replacement to clear the internal crash information.

4. Was click here included in the Takata recall?
Yes, specific model years of the Ram 1500 were impacted by the massive Takata airbag recall. Before acquiring a used air bag, utilize the NHTSA site to check if the donor car's VIN was included in the recall.
5. What happens if I install the incorrect air bag?
Setting up an incompatible air bag can result in a failure to release or an accidental release. It may also harm the SRS control module, causing much more pricey repair work.
